    W 29th St is one-way westbound between Bainbridge St and Semmes Ave, measures about 1450’ with stops at Perry St and at Semmes Ave. Appropriate Do Not Enter signs exist at intersections. Planters or barriers at the park side are not currently planned. W. 29th St between Bainbridge St and Perry St measures about 700’. W. 29th St between Perry St and Semmes Ave measures about 700’. The minimum street section measurement for consideration of a speed table is 1200’ of free follow traffic. Given the stopped condition at Perry St and the distance between stops DPW is not planning a speed table on W. 29th St.
